Marlo Incorporated welcomes David Kimbriel

July 25, 2014

RACINE, Wis. — Marlo Incorporated is a manufacturer of residential, commercial and industrial water treatment equipment.

RACINE, Wis. — Marlo Incorporated has hired David Kimbriel as an application engineer and inside sales representative, according to a press release.

Kimbriel will bring more than 25 years of both water and wastewater treatment experience to Marlo, and will be based out of the company’s headquarters in Racine, Wis., continued the release.

He will use his widespread knowledge of the commercial and industrial markets to design engineering firms and other specialty sales channels, as well as help specify and support the equipment and systems needs of the Marlo distributor network, noted the release.
